MVI Extra edition starting Saturday

By Mon Valley Independent

The Mon Valley Independent is expanding its electronic edition to offer our readers, subscribers and advertisers even more. 

We will be debuting our new MVI Extra edition on Saturday. It’s a special, electronic edition with exclusive content devoted to national and world news and sports sections. The Mon Valley Independent, along with MVI Extra will be a one-stop shop for all of your local, national and world news and sports in one easy to navigate e-edition.

All MVI print and digital subscribers have full digital access at no additional cost, meaning they have the ability to read news not only on our print edition, but the MVI Extra as well, which will feature subscriber-only stories and features, among other benefits. Subscribers also have 24/7 access to obituaries, legal notices, property transfers and classifieds on our website. 

The expanded MVI Extra edition is another way we are showing our commitment to our readers and advertisers. 

No matter what your schedule is, you can always access the Mon Valley Independent’s e-edition and the latest copy of the paper any time by visiting monvalleyindependent.com.
